
实时消息 SDK 接入文档的语言版本问题,官方到底怎么说的?
这个问题其实很多开发者在接入之前都会问到,毕竟文档语言直接影响开发效率嘛。我自己也踩过类似的坑——拿到一份全英文的文档,光是专业术语就要查半天,更别说后面那些接口参数了。所以今天就专门聊聊声网这边实时消息 SDK 接入文档的语言支持情况,把我知道的都给大家摊开说说。
先说结论:文档到底是中文还是英文?
简单直接地回答这个问题——声网的实时消息 SDK 接入文档是提供中文版和英文版两种语言版本的。这个信息我是在他们官方开发者文档站点上确认过的,不是道听途说。
你可能会想,那两种语言的内容是不是一样?会不会中文版缺斤少两?根据我的使用体验来看,中英文两个版本的内容完整性是一致的,不存在某个版本特别简略的情况。该有的接口说明、参数描述、代码示例、常见问题,两边都有,这点做得还算厚道。
不过说实话,我第一次找文档的时候也懵了一会儿,因为官网的语言切换按钮做得不是很醒目,得稍微留意一下才能找到切换入口。後来用熟了就好了,基本上每个页面的右上角都有语言切换的选项,点一下就能切换成你需要的语言版本。
文档的内容结构大概是什么样的?
既然说到了文档,我顺便给大家捋一下实时消息 SDK 接入文档的整体结构,这样你拿到文档之后心里有个数,不至于看着几百页的内容无从下手。
快速入门部分

这部分主要面向还没接触过声网 SDK 的开发者,告诉你怎么注册账号、创建项目、获取 App ID,然后下装 SDK 开发包。它会一步步带你跑通一个最基础的消息发送接收流程,整个过程大概花不了半个小时。新手的话建议从这里开始,别急着看后面的 API 文档。
功能指南
这部分是重头戏,会详细介绍实时消息的各种功能特性。比如单聊、群聊、频道消息、消息优先级、离线消息、消息回调等等。每个功能模块都会有使用场景说明、接口调用时序图、参数详细解释,还会有完整的代码示例。代码示例通常会提供好几种主流语言的版本,至少我见过的有 Java、Swift、Objective-C、JavaScript、Flutter 等等,覆盖得挺全的。
API 参考
这就是给有一定基础的开发者查接口用的了会把所有公开的 API 逐个列出来,包括方法名、参数列表、返回值、调用说明、注意事项等等。这部分内容比较枯燥,但确实很完整,基本上你遇到的任何接口问题都能在上面找到答案。我个人的习惯是遇到不确定的接口参数,就直接来这部分搜索关键词,比在网上搜靠谱多了。
最佳实践与常见问题
这部分我建议大家都看一下,里面有很多实战经验总结的问题。比如怎么处理消息丢失、怎么实现消息去重、怎么优化延迟、怎么处理高并发场景等等。这些都是踩过坑的人写出来的,比你自己摸索效率高得多。
那具体怎么获取这些文档呢?
获取方式其实挺多的,我给大家列几种我常用的渠道:

- 官方网站开发者文档站:这个是最权威的入口,直接搜索"声网实时消息 SDK 文档"就能找到。进去之后首页就有明显的分类入口,找"实时消息"或者"Message"相关的分类就行。
- 管理后台:如果你已经在声网注册了账号并创建了项目,登录管理后台之后,在项目详情页有个"文档"tab,点进去会直接跳转到对应项目的 SDK 文档,还能看到当前项目使用的 SDK 版本对应的文档,这个功能挺方便的。
- GitHub 和 Gitee:声网的 SDK 代码仓库里面也会附带文档,虽然不如官网那么详细,但至少能看。有些示例代码和 Demo 也会放在那里,有兴趣的可以去翻翻。
这里我要吐槽一下,官网的文档搜索功能有时候不太智能,关键词稍微偏一点就搜不到想要的东建议大家多用右上角那个全局搜索,精准度稍微高一点。
关于文档质量,说几句客观评价
用了这么久声网的文档,我来说说真实感受吧,不吹也不黑。
先说做得好的地方:内容覆盖面确实广,实时消息相关的功能基本都涵盖了。代码示例比较完整,能直接复制下来用。版本更新也算及时,新功能上线后文档通常会同步更新。API 参数说明比较详细,该有的字段一个不缺。
再说需要改进的地方:有些页面的排版确实有点乱,文字太密,读起来有点累。部分示例代码的注释只有英文,可能对英文不太好的开发者不太友好。还有就是故障排查指南这类实用内容相对较少,更多是偏向功能使用说明。
总体来说,在我用过的音视频云服务里面,声网的文档质量算是中上等吧,不算顶尖但也绝对不差。至少比起某些文档写得像天书的服务强多了。
如果文档看完还是不会怎么办?
这太正常了,文档写得再好也不可能覆盖所有情况。我分享几个我常用的求助渠道:
- 技术支持工单:这个是官方渠道,在管理后台就能提交。声网的技术支持响应速度还可以,工作日的话一般几小时内能回复,而且会根据你的问题类型分配对应领域的技术人员。
- 开发者社区:声网有个开发者社区论坛,上面有很多开发者分享的经验帖,还有一些官方人员会定期回复问题。你遇到的问题很可能别人也遇到过,搜一下就能找到解决方案。
- 技术交流群:据我了解声网是有官方技术群的,里面有工作人员和活跃开发者,有问题在群里问有时候比工单还快。不过群二维码好像经常换,想加的话建议直接找官方商务或者技术支持要最新的。
- 官方 Demo:有时候看文档看不懂,直接跑一遍 Demo 看效果更直观。声网的 SDK 包里面通常都会带几个示例项目,把关键逻辑跑一遍,很多疑问就迎刃而解了。
最后说几句掏心窝的话
作为一个过来人,我给正在接入实时消息 SDK 的朋友们几点建议:
第一,接入之前先想清楚自己的业务场景,别盲目看文档。实时消息能实现的功能很多,但不是每个功能你都用得上。先明确需求,再针对性去看对应的章节,效率会高很多。
第二,遇到问题先搜文档再看社区最后再提工单。大部分常见问题文档里都有答案,自己先花点时间找找,既能加深理解也能节省等待时间。
第三,代码示例不要直接照搬,要理解其中的逻辑。尤其是回调处理、错误处理这些部分,不同业务场景的处理方式可能差别很大,直接抄容易埋坑。
好了,关于实时消息 SDK 接入文档的语言版本问题,我能想到的大概就这些了。如果还有其他具体想了解的,建议直接去官网看看,毕竟文档这个东西自己看一遍比听别人说十遍都有用。祝大家接入顺利,少踩坑。

